Regenerative Medicine 2006 cover graphicWritten by experts in stem cell research, this report describes advances made since 2001 and outlines the expectations for future developments. It discusses current stem cell biology, not limited to NIH-funded research. Authors explain research using cells from embryos, fetal tissue, and adult tissues. The report was originally written in 2006. NIH will add new chapters or other material as new areas of scientific research emerge.
